Experimental funk/jazz outfit Galactic get animated in their latest video, 'From the Corner to the Block'. The track, which features Juvenile and Soul Rebels Brass Band, was brought to life by Abbey Luck and Sean Donnelly. "It's vaguely about the creation and reforming a square based world," Donelly tells Spinner. Have a look at the pair's unique creation of dancing squares and paper monsters set to the jazzy grooves of Galactic, exclusively on Spinner.
